Spiritual & cultural context
Signifies the connection between the physical and spiritual world.
In Hindu culture, Sandhya refers to the daily rituals and practices performed at sunset and sunrise, marking the transition between day and night. It is considered a time of Bowing to the divine. These rituals are important as they encourage spiritual growth and gratitude for the day and the night.
